Even as a child, God was forging my destiny. I used to write, produce and perform my own shows – backyard events, in which I strung up a bed sheet for a curtain and invited the whole neighborhood to come and see “the show”. My call to the foreign mission field was also birthed in that childhood backyard, as I would often daydream the world was my home. I envisioned living with people from each continent – vividly imagining their homes, how they dressed and what it would be like to be their friends. Now, many years later God has orchestrated all the pieces resulting in TMCJ International Productions annually producing THE PLAY in Hampton Roads, Virginia for over 20 years, and being grounded and established in several nations!
Whether our drama teams are in Jakarta Indonesia, putting finishing touches on the stage curtain for their Indonesian STORY production, or in Bethlehem (West Bank) Israel performing an Arabic version of THE PLAY before 5,000 in Manger Square, or in North India, overlooking 20,000 people who have gathered to hear our Gospel presentation, or in Havana Cuba where hundreds are coming to the Lord every week, in Tirana Albania, where the hunger for God is desperate, or, in Virginia Beach VA where 250,000 have seen THE PLAY, with countless thousands of decisions for Christ made – all the Glory goes to our Loving Savior!
The TMCJ STORY teams reach elsewhere - into Nepal, Siberia, Ukraine, Russia, Mongolia, and Kosovo, all of them on spiritual battlegrounds where a fierce battle is being waged, and the casualties of this war are human hearts and souls. Our STORY team members in all these nations know what it means to live in spiritual and physical war zones. Many of them risk jobs, families, and even their lives to preach the Gospel to their countrymen. “Blessed are those who have been persecuted for the sake of righteousness, for theirs is the kingdom of heaven.” Matthew 5:10
